We are excited to announce our latest release for Rainmaker 1.10. Alongside bug fixes and general optimizations, Rainmaker 1.10.7 for iPad includes a great announcement:
- “Resume after pause” mode for F2F calls
Before, the end-time was solely registered as the time when the client would re-open Rainmaker and finish the call.
Now, clients of Rainmaker will be able to set the end-time of the call to when they paused it - resulting in more accurate analytics.
How it works
Calls can be paused in several ways; by pressing the ON/OFF button, putting the lid on the iPad, or simply minimizing the app to the background for more than 5 minutes.
The client can now choose to either JOIN or FINISH the call when re-entering Rainmaker after a pause:
If the client chooses FINISH, the end-time will be set to the time when Rainmaker was paused. If the client chooses JOIN, the F2F call continues.
For Windows clients
The “resume after pause” mode is planned to feature in the upcoming Rainmaker 1.10.4 version for Windows clients.
